考试报名
考试报名
考试内容
考试大纲
在线客服
返回顶部

备考刷题,请到

CDA认证小程序

y='lookoo' y.replace('o','s',2) 的返回结果是:
A. 'lookoo'
B. lookso'
C. 'lsskoo'
D. 'lookss'
上一题
下一题
收藏
点赞
评论
题目解析
题目评论(0)

问题中的代码是使用 Python 字符串方法 `replace()` 来替换字符。具体来说,代码 `y.replace('o','s',2)` 表示将字符串 `y` 中的前两个 `'o'` 替换为 `'s'`。

给定字符串 `y = 'lookoo'`,我们来分析替换过程:

1. 原字符串是 `'lookoo'`。
2. 第一个 `'o'` 出现在第三个位置,替换为 `'s'`,结果为 `'loskoo'`。
3. 第二个 `'o'` 出现在第四个位置,替换为 `'s'`,结果为 `'loksoo'`。

因此,最终结果是 `'loksoo'`。

在提供的选项中,并没有 `'loksoo'` 这个选项,因此看起来可能有一个错误。基于此分析,正确的结果应该是 `'loksoo'`。但由于选项中没有这个结果,可能是题目或选项设置有误。